ELIZABETH M. BARRERAS, MD

PHAC MEMBER

Elizabeth is a senior emergency medicine resident physician at Kaiser Permanente in San Diego. Her interest in climate change started before her career in medicine while working in Ghana and seeing the devastating effects of changing weather on subsistence farming in rural areas. Now as a physician she sees the concerning increase in climate-related illness everyday and hopes to make a meaningful impact on climate-related public policy through advocacy and public health outreach to improve the outlook for our future.
